Output f380faf2cbb7ac20ae39de55cdf2a38bfbe860e0a27a0d97d15595e7d3a8ef06:1

value
17395150
script pubkey
OP_0 OP_PUSHBYTES_20 673a42c6eed425664e53965ce140e772a4268677
address
ltc1qvuay93hw6sjkvnjnjewwzs88w2jzdpnh6avzvc
transaction
f380faf2cbb7ac20ae39de55cdf2a38bfbe860e0a27a0d97d15595e7d3a8ef06
spent
true